Yogesh Bhattrai, Minister of Culture, Tourism and Civil Aviation, confirmed to be positive for COVID-19. Minister Bhattrai posted on his Facebook saying that last Monday, he had gone through the Negative report, and unfortunately, this time, it has tested positive. There are no symptoms except mild fever.
